RESOLUTION NO. 2012-05-02
A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Y OF ANNA, TEXAS SUPPORTING THE NATIONAL
PLANETARY EXPLORATION FUNDING AND AWARENESS EFFORT.
WHEREAS, the Southwest Research Institute (SwRI) is an independent, nonprofit applied
research and development organization; and
WHEREAS, SwRI's Planetary Science Directorate in Boulder, CO conducts basic
observational, modeling and theoretical research in a wide range of solar system and
astrophysical topics, and is active in the scientific and instrumentation components of several
space missions; and
WHEREAS, SwRI-Boulder's Departments of Space Studies and Space Operations are
sponsoring the National Planetary Exploration Car Wash and Bake Sale (the "Event") on
Saturday June 9, 2012 in order to draw media attention to the cuts to NASA's planetary
exploration budget and the need to repair them; and
WHERAS, the City Council of the City of Anna, Texas (the "City Council") recognizes the
historical contributions of the American space program and the continuing value of NASA's
planetary exploration projects;
NOW TH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
ANNA, TEXAS, THAT:
Section 1. Recitals Incorporated.
The recitals above are incorporated herein as if set forth in full for all purposes.
Section 2. Support for the Event.
The City Council hereby expresses its support for the for National Planetary Exploration Car
Wash and Bake Sale and calls upon the United States Congress to restore funding that has
been cut from NASA's planetary exploration budget.
PASSED AND APPROVED by the City Council of the City of Anna, Texas, on this 8th day of
May 2012.
